免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

在线apk生成工具

标题:在线APK生成工具:原理与详细介绍

在互联网时代,应用程序(App)正以前所未有的速度改变着我们的生活。而对于开发者来说,将自己的创意想法快速地转化为一个可用的、可供用户下载的应用文件(如Android平台上的APK文件)是具有挑战的。传统的编程及编译过程需要大量的时间与精力,但在线APK生成工具则为广大开发者及非开发者提供了便捷之路,让制作应用变得如此简单。那么这些在线APK生成工具的原理是什么?它们究竟如何运作?接下来就让我们来探讨这一问题。

一、在线APK生成工具的原理

1. 模板与可视化界面

在线APK生成工具的核心原理是利用事先准备好的应用模板与可视化界面。这些模板涵盖了各种类型的移动应用,如社交、购物、新闻等等。这样一来,用户只需根据自己的需求选择合适的模板,并通过拖拽等简单操作来设计应用的外观与功能。

2. 云端编译

当用户完成应用设计后,他们所做的修改会实时地保存在服务器上。接下来,这些在线生成工具会将用户的设计转化为代码,并利用云端编译技术完成APK文件的生成。这样一来,用户无需本地安装复杂数字工具及环境,只要有网络连接就能随时随地制作应用。

3. 自动适配

在线APK生成工具通常会提供自动适配不同设备的功能。这意味着,它们会自动识别用户的操作系统版本、屏幕分辨率等信息,并生成适用于多种设备的应用。如此一来,应用开发者无需为适配各种机型而烦恼。

二、在线APK生成工具的详细介绍

为了更好地了解线上APK生成工具的运作过程,我们以一款典型的在线APK生成工具为例进行讲解。以下是使用该工具制作APK文件的典型步骤:

1. 注册账号

访问在线APK生成平台后,首先需要创建一个新账号或用现有账号登录。这将为用户提供一个私密的空间,以便保存所有制作的应用信息。

2. 选择模板

在登录成功后,用户可以根据需求在提供的模板中选择适合自己的应用类型。这些模板包含了基本的应用结构、功能及设计元素,为用户节省了大量时间。

3. 自定义应用

用户可以修改所选模板的各个元素,如更改图标、颜色等,从而打造出更符合自己需求的应用界面。此外,用户还可以添加或删除功能模块,以实现应用的个性化定制。

4. 生成APK文件

完成应用设计后,用户需要填写一些基本信息,如应用名称、描述等,其中部分信息将与APK文件一同提交至应用商店。随后,用户点击“生成APK”按钮,系统将自动编译代码并生成APK文件。这个过程通常需要若干分钟,具体时长受应用复杂度及服务器负载等因素影响。

5. 下载与发布

生成完毕后,用户可下载APK文件并在自己的设备上进行测试。若满意,则可进一步将该文件提交至应用商店,以供更多用户下载。

三、结语

在线APK生成工具以其简单易用、快速高效的特点受到了许多开发者的青睐。正如我们所介绍的,用户无需具备编程经验,就可以通过这些工具轻松地制作出属于自己的手机应用。在未来,随着云端技术和可视化设计工具的不断发展,我们有理由相信在线APK生成工具将变得越来越成熟及完善。无论你是一个开发者、产品经理还是普通用户,都可以尝试使用在线APK生成工具去实现自己的创意。


相关知识:
网站打包平台
网站打包平台简介及原理网站打包平台,顾名思义,是一个可以将网站整理成离线版或者独立应用程序的工具,以便用户可以在不需要联网的情况下浏览网站内容。网站打包平台同时也为开发者省去了从头构建一个移动应用的复杂过程,使得网站可以轻易地转换为手机应用或浏览器扩展,从
2023-05-12
爬虫打包成app
爬虫打包成app:原理与详细介绍爬虫是一种自动化地从网络上抓取信息的程序。它们通过扫描网页内容、分析链接、下载所需数据等方式为用户节省大量手动搜寻、获取信息的时间。在互联网时代,几乎每个领域都可以利用爬虫技术,例如新闻资讯、电商产品价格比较、论坛评论、图片
2023-05-12
快速生成app
在互联网快速发展的时代,许多创业者和企业都希望通过开发自己的应用程序(App)来增加品牌影响力,提高业务流量。然而,制作一个具有完整功能和优质用户体验的App并不容易,尤其是对那些没有技术背景的人来说。本文将为您介绍如何快速生成App的原理,以及一些常用的
2023-05-12
改之理棋牌apk打包
改之理棋牌Apk打包的原理与详细介绍随着科技和移动互联网的发展,棋牌类游戏已经成为众多玩家的主要娱乐方式。简单易学的规则、丰富有趣的玩法让棋牌游戏在市场上备受欢迎。因此,很多开发者希望能够打包自家的棋牌游戏,以便在各个平台上分发。本文将详细解释改之理棋牌A
2023-05-12
本地网页打包成app
一、前言随着智能手机的普及以及移动互联网的快速发展,越来越多的人们开始使用手机APP来获取信息、娱乐、工作等。然而,有些时候并不是所有的功能都需要使用端应用程序来实现,尤其是对于一些内容性的网页,有时只是需要将其展示给用户,而并不需要太多额外的功能。这时将
2023-05-12
编写的mui打包为app
在互联网领域,有许多开发者希望能够快速将自己的网站或应用打包成APP并在多个平台上发布。MUI是一个轻量级的前端框架,专为Hybrid App开发而设计,融合了最新的HTML5、CSS3、JavaScript技术,为开发者提供了一种快速、简便地将现有Web
2023-05-12
vue打包成移动端app
Vue.js开发的Web应用通过其响应式设计,可以灵活地适应不同屏幕尺寸的设备。然而,如果您希望建立一个与设备本机功能更紧密集成的应用程序,可以通过将Vue.js项目打包成移动端App来实现。在本文中,我将详细介绍将Vue.js项目打包成移动端App的原理
2023-05-12
uiniapp打包
一、什么是UniApp?在深入了解UniApp打包原理之前,我们需要先了解一下什么是UniApp。UniApp是一个使用Vue.js开发跨平台应用的前端框架,开发者编写一套源代码,可编译到iOS、Android、H5、小程序等多个平台。UniApp具备的核
2023-05-12
ios应用宝
iOS应用宝:一款专为苹果用户量身打造的应用商店在智能手机市场上,苹果手机一直以其简洁的设计和强大的功能吸引着无数用户。然而,对于苹果新手来说,如何轻松下载和管理各类应用成了一大难题。在这个背景下,iOS应用宝应运而生,它是一款专为苹果用户量身打造的手机软
2023-05-12
h5app生成
H5APP生成:原理与详细介绍H5APP,即HTML5应用程序,是一种基于HTML5技术开发的移动应用。与原生应用(Native App)相比,H5APP具有更快的开发速度、更低的开发成本和更广泛的跨平台兼容性。在这篇文章中,我们将详细介绍H5APP的生成
2023-05-12
apk修改打包
### APK修改打包的原理与详细介绍**前言**APK(Android Package Kit)是适用于Android系统的应用程序安装包,其文件扩展名为`.apk`。对于安卓用户或开发者来说,不时需要对安装包进行修改或定制。以下我们将详细解读APK修改
2023-05-12
android项目打包成一个app
Android项目打包成一个app详细介绍在开发Android应用时,我们通常会使用Android SDK进行编程,编译和运行等操作。在项目开发完毕后,接下来的任务就是将编写的代码和资源文件打包成一个可运行的app以便在其他Android设备上安装和使用。
2023-05-12